This is a custom made seat cover by a local professional upholsterer for a 1986 Arctic Cat snowmobile. It may fit other models or different years prior or after that have the AFS suspention system. It is the SEAT COVER ONLY. The Foam pad is not included. (Used only for photos). The seat snaps that hold the seat in place are already installed for quick and easy installation.

Ford C-Max at 2009 Frankfurt motor show
Fri, 04 Sep 2009By Tim Pollard First Official Pictures 04 September 2009 00:01 This is our first look at the new Ford Focus family – in C-Max, midi-MPV form. Now called just the straightforward C-Max, having dropped the Focus part of its name, the new car will be shown at the 2009 Frankfurt motor show. However, there’s still quite a long wait until you can actually buy the new C-Max – it won’t roll into Blue Oval dealers until autumn 2010, when it will pitch into battle with the Renault Scenic and Vauxhall Zafira.
BMW unveils its 2012 Olympic Games pavilion
Tue, 07 Feb 2012BMW has unveiled its new pavilion for the 2012 Olympic Games in London. The winning design came from British architects Serie after bids from six companies. As the sole automotive sponsor, BMW is allowed to build a pavilion at the Olympic Park during the London 2012 Olympic & Paralympic Games and it expects to draw 8000 visitors a day.
Porsche 911 parade at Silverstone Classic hits record breaking 1,208
Tue, 30 Jul 20131,208 Porsche 911s hit the Silverstone track to celebrate Porsche-s 50th anniversary Last month, we reported that plans by Silverstone Classic to run a record-breaking parade of Porshe 911s to celebrate the 50th anniversary of Porsche had garnered so many applications that Silverstone has to stop accepting applications nearly two months ahead of the event. Now the 2013 Silverstone Classic 911 Parade has happened it seems Silverstone decided to go for broke, and instead of the originally planned parade of 911 911s, they actually managed to drive 1,208 911s round the Silverstone track at the same time – a new record. As well as 1208 911s, Porsche and the organisers of the Silverstone Classic managed to entice a number of names along too, including Mark Porsche – great grandson of Porsche founder, Ferdinand Porsche – former F1 and Le Mans driver Derek Bell and Le Mans drivers John Fitzpatrick and Richard Attwood.
